{cskemp, rao}cs. mu. oz. au Abstract. This paper considers hoxv web search engines can learn front the successful searches recorded in their user logs. Document Transfor marion is a feasible approach that uses these logs to improve document representations. Existing test collections do not allow an adequate investigation of Document TYansformatiom but *ve show how a rigorous evahmtion of this method can be carried out using the referer logs kept by web servers. We also describe a new strategy tbr Document Transformation that is suitable for long-term incremental learning. Our experiments show that Document Transformation inrprovcs retrieval performance over a medium sized collection of webpages. Commercial search engines nmy be able to achieve sinfilar improvements by incorporating this approach., |
